Browser-Based Network Detection

Our Chrome extension uses a combination of modern web technologies to detect your network information without sending data to external servers. This approach ensures maximum privacy while providing comprehensive network details.

🌐 WebRTC ICE Candidates

Web Real-Time Communication (WebRTC) naturally discovers local IP addresses through ICE (Interactive Connectivity Establishment) candidates. This reveals all network interfaces on your device.

🔍 IP Geolocation APIs

We query trusted IP geolocation databases to provide accurate location information, ISP details, and connection type without storing your browsing data.

⚡ Native Browser APIs

Chrome's extension APIs provide secure access to network information while maintaining strict privacy controls and user permissions.

Step-by-Step Detection Process

1

Local Network Interface Discovery

The extension creates a WebRTC peer connection to enumerate local network interfaces. This process runs entirely in your browser and reveals:

  • All private IP addresses (192.168.x.x, 10.x.x.x, 172.16-31.x.x)
  • Network adapter types (Ethernet, WiFi, VPN adapters)
  • IPv4 and IPv6 addresses where available
2

Public IP Address Resolution

To determine your public-facing IP address, we make a secure request to trusted IP detection services:

  • Multiple fallback endpoints ensure reliability
  • HTTPS-only connections protect your privacy
  • No tracking cookies or persistent identifiers
3

Geolocation Data Enrichment

Using your public IP address, we query geolocation databases to provide:

  • City and country location (typically accurate to city level)
  • Internet Service Provider (ISP) information
  • Connection type and organization details
  • Time zone and regional information
4

Real-time Data Presentation

All collected information is processed locally and displayed instantly:

  • Clean, organized interface showing all network details
  • Color-coded sections for public vs. private information
  • Refresh capability for updated information
  • No data storage or external transmission

Privacy-First Architecture

🔒 Local Processing Only

All network interface discovery happens locally in your browser using WebRTC. No personal data is transmitted to our servers.

🚫 No Data Storage

We don't store, log, or track any of your IP addresses, location data, or network information. Each query is independent.

🛡️ Minimal Permissions

Our extension only requests the minimum Chrome permissions necessary to function - no access to browsing history or personal files.

🔐 Secure Connections

All external requests use HTTPS encryption and connect only to trusted, established IP geolocation services.

Technical Specifications

Supported IP Versions

  • IPv4 (full support)
  • IPv6 (where available)
  • Dual-stack configurations

Network Types Detected

  • Ethernet connections
  • WiFi networks
  • VPN tunnels
  • Mobile hotspots
  • Corporate proxies

Browser Compatibility

  • Chrome 88+ (recommended)
  • Chromium-based browsers
  • WebRTC-enabled environments

Geolocation Accuracy

  • Country: 99%+ accuracy
  • City: 85-95% accuracy
  • ISP: 95%+ accuracy
  • Rural areas: Regional level

Browser Extension vs. Web-based IP Tools

Feature Browser Extension Web-based Tools
Local IP Detection ✅ Full WebRTC access ❌ Limited/blocked
Privacy Protection ✅ No tracking/cookies ⚠️ May track visitors
Speed ✅ Instant access ⚠️ Page load required
Offline Capability ✅ Local IPs work offline ❌ Requires internet
Convenience ✅ One-click from any tab ⚠️ Must visit website

Experience Advanced IP Detection

Try our privacy-focused Chrome extension and see the technical difference for yourself.

Install Extension Now